Drill Worksheets That Build Speed and Accuracy
Regular drill practice is the fastest way to master times tables. Our generator creates a fresh set of problems every time — no repeating the same worksheet twice. Pick multiplication only, or mix in division, addition and subtraction for variety.
Customise Your Drill Worksheet
On the generator page you can fine-tune every setting:
Digit size — choose 1-digit (1–9), 2-digit (10–99), 3-digit (100–999), or 4-digit (1000–9999) numbers to match the student's level.
Carrying / borrowing — toggle on to include problems that require carrying (addition) or borrowing (subtraction).
Number of pages — drill worksheets support multiple pages so you can print a full practice set in one go.
Answer key — check "Include Answer Key" to get a marked version for quick self-correction.
Who Is This For?
Parents & homeschoolers — Print a fresh drill sheet every day. 5 minutes of timed practice builds fluency fast.
Teachers — Generate differentiated drill sheets for different ability groups in the same class.
Tutors — Identify which times tables a student struggles with and target them directly.
Frequently Asked Questions
Yes — completely free, no account required. Generate and print as many worksheets as you like.
Yes. The "Pages" setting appears when drills are selected. Set it to 2, 3 or more to print a full drill booklet in one click.
1-digit (1–9), 2-digit (10–99), 3-digit (100–999), and 4-digit (1000–9999). The same setting applies to all selected drill types.
Drills and word problems are separate modes — you can use either on its own. For a combined session, print one drill sheet and one word problem sheet separately.